Sexual selection is a mode of natural selection where members of one biological sex choose mates of the other sex to mate with (intersexual selection) and compete with members of the same sex for access to members of the opposite sex (intrasexual selection) These chosen traits may enhance reproductive success even if they lower the chances of survival.
